50 <H2><a name="h2-NAME">NAME</a></H2><PRE>
51        <STRONG>form_new</STRONG> - create and destroy forms
52
53
54 </PRE>
55 <H2><a name="h2-SYNOPSIS">SYNOPSIS</a></H2><PRE>
56        <STRONG>#include</STRONG> <STRONG>&lt;form.h&gt;</STRONG>
57        FORM *new_form(FIELD **fields);
58        int free_form(FORM *form);
59
60
61 </PRE>
62 <H2><a name="h2-DESCRIPTION">DESCRIPTION</a></H2><PRE>
63        The  function  <STRONG>new_form</STRONG>  creates a new form connected to a
64        specified field pointer array (which must  be  <STRONG>NULL</STRONG>-termi-
65        nated).
66
67        The  function  <STRONG>free_form</STRONG>  disconnects  <EM>form</EM> from its field
68        array and frees the storage allocated for the form.
69
70
71 </PRE>
72 <H2><a name="h2-RETURN-VALUE">RETURN VALUE</a></H2><PRE>
73        The function <STRONG>new_form</STRONG> returns  <STRONG>NULL</STRONG>  on  error.   It  sets
74        errno according to the function's success:
75
76        <STRONG>E_OK</STRONG> The routine succeeded.
77
78        <STRONG>E_BAD_ARGUMENT</STRONG>
79             Routine  detected  an incorrect or out-of-range argu-
80             ment.
81
82        <STRONG>E_CONNECTED</STRONG>
83             The field is already connected to a form.
84
85        <STRONG>E_SYSTEM_ERROR</STRONG>
86             System error occurred, e.g., malloc failure.
87
88        The function <STRONG>free_form</STRONG> returns one of the following:
89
90        <STRONG>E_OK</STRONG> The routine succeeded.
91
92        <STRONG>E_BAD_ARGUMENT</STRONG>
93             Routine detected an incorrect or  out-of-range  argu-
94             ment.
95
96        <STRONG>E_POSTED</STRONG>
97             The form has already been posted.
